Lite File Storage Service (LFSS)

PyPI PyPI - Downloads

My experiment on a lightweight and high-performance file/object storage service...

Highlights:

  • User storage limit and access control.
  • Pagination and sorted file listing for vast number of files.
  • High performance: high concurrency, near-native speed on stress tests.
  • Support range requests, so you can stream large files / resume download.
  • WebDAV compatible (NOTE).

It stores small files and metadata in sqlite, large files in the filesystem.
Tested on 2 million files, and it is still fast.

Usage:

pip install lfss
lfss-user add <username> <password>
lfss-serve

By default, the data will be stored in .storage_data. You can change storage directory using the LFSS_DATA environment variable.

I provide a simple client to interact with the service:

lfss-panel --open

Or, you can start a web server at /frontend and open index.html in your browser.

The API usage is simple, just GET, PUT, DELETE to the /<username>/file/url path.
The authentication can be acheived through one of the following methods:

  1. Authorization header with the value Bearer sha256(<username>:<password>).
  2. token query parameter with the value sha256(<username>:<password>).
  3. HTTP Basic Authentication with the username and password (If WebDAV is enabled).

You can refer to frontend as an application example, lfss/api/connector.py for more APIs.

By default, the service exposes all files to the public for GET requests, but file-listing is restricted to the user's own files.
Please refer to docs/Permission.md for more details on the permission system.

More can be found in the docs directory.
